Frieha Altaf

Frieha Altaf is a Pakistani actress, former model, host, film director, producer and human rights activist.

[3] Altaf also had guest appearances in films Lahore Se Aagey, Wajood, Baaji and Parey Hut Love.

[1] In 1990 she made her debut as an actress in Sahira Kazmi's directed long play Rozi as Shahana.

[5] In 1991 she worked in Haseena Moin's drama Kohar as Neelam with Shakeel, Marina Khan and Fauzia Wahab.
